Preparing for a Gentle Clean
first, always ensure your television is turned off and unplugged. This is a crucial safety step and prevents potential damage to the screen. Let the screen cool completely before you begin cleaning. I’ve found that a cool screen is much easier to work with and less prone to streaking.
Gathering Your Cleaning Supplies
You don’t need harsh chemicals or specialized products. Here’s what you’ll need:
* Microfiber cloths: These are the gold standard for screen cleaning. They’re soft, lint-free, and won’t scratch the delicate surface.
* Distilled water: Tap water contains minerals that can leave residue.Distilled water ensures a clean, streak-free finish.
* Optional: LCD cleaning solution: If distilled water isn’t enough, a dedicated LCD cleaning solution can help tackle stubborn grime. Ensure it’s specifically designed for your screen type.
The Cleaning Process: Step-by-Step
Now, let’s get to the cleaning.
- Dust First: Gently wipe the screen with a dry microfiber cloth to remove loose dust and debris. Always move in one direction, avoiding circular motions.
- Lightly Dampen the Cloth: If dusting isn’t enough, lightly dampen a clean microfiber cloth with distilled water. It should be barely wet – you don’t want any liquid dripping.
- Gentle Wiping: Carefully wipe the screen with the dampened cloth, again moving in one direction. Avoid applying excessive pressure.
- Dry with a Clean Cloth: Immediately follow up with a dry microfiber cloth to remove any remaining moisture. This prevents streaks and water spots.
- Stubborn Marks: For fingerprints or smudges, a small amount of LCD cleaning solution on a microfiber cloth can be effective. Always apply the solution to the cloth, never directly to the screen.

Maintenance Schedule and Quick Fixes
If your TV is regularly dusted with a clean microfiber cloth, a weekly light cleaning should suffice. This prevents buildup and keeps your screen looking its best.
Here’s a quick schedule to follow:
* Daily: Light dusting with a dry microfiber cloth.
* Weekly: Gentle wipe down with a lightly dampened microfiber cloth.
* As Needed: Address fingerprints or smudges with LCD cleaning solution.
Addressing Persistent issues
Sometimes, despite your best efforts, stains or imperfections remain. If you can’t remove them with distilled water or LCD cleaning solution, you might be dealing with a damaged screen coating. In these cases, contacting the manufacturer’s customer support is your best bet. While a fix isn’t always possible, they can offer valuable advice.
